Structure of ALDH7A1 mutant R441C complexed with NADStructure of ALDH7A1 mutant R441C complexed with NAD
Structural highlights
DiseaseAL7A1_HUMAN Pyridoxine-dependent epilepsy. The disease is caused by mutations affecting the gene represented in this entry. FunctionAL7A1_HUMAN Multifunctional enzyme mediating important protective effects. Metabolizes betaine aldehyde to betaine, an important cellular osmolyte and methyl donor.
